Master Gardener Visits the Primrose School of Five Forks

Students Learned Why "Worms Eat My Garbage"

Master Gardener, Tina Armistead, visited the Primrose School of Five Forks to share her love for gardening with the Pre-K and Kindergarten children. 
Mrs. Armistead taught the children how to take care of the earth as well as how the worms do their part. Mrs. Armistead read the children a story, taught them a song and shared a yummy treat!
